Redhat 6.6 安装Oracle 11.2.4 数据库指南
下载需积分: 1 | TXT格式 | 2KB |
更新于2024-09-08
| 101 浏览量 | 举报
"该资源是一份简明的数据库安装手册,专注于在Linux Redhat 6.6系统上安装Oracle 11.2.4数据库。手册涵盖了网络配置、软件仓库设置、依赖包安装、系统参数调整、用户及权限管理等多个方面,旨在提供一个简易的安装流程。"
本文档详细阐述了在Linux环境下安装Oracle数据库的关键步骤,适用于对Linux有一定了解且希望快速部署Oracle 11.2.4数据库的读者。
首先,文档提到了网络配置。通过`routeadd`命令添加了一个网络路由,将192.165.6.0/16的网络通过eth0接口进行通信。接着,创建了一个名为`iso`的YUM仓库,其基础URL指向本地挂载的ISO镜像,这通常用于从光盘或ISO文件安装软件。然后,执行`yum clean all`清理缓存,`yum repolist`列出仓库,`yum list`查看可安装的软件包,确保所有必要的组件都准备就绪。
在安装Oracle数据库之前,必须安装一些关键的依赖包。文档中列出了如`binutils`, `compat-libstdc++-33`, `glibc`, `ksh`, `libaio`, `libgcc`, `libstdc++`, `make`, `compat-libcap1`, `gcc`, `gcc-c++`, `glibc-devel`, `libaio-devel`, `libstdc++-devel`和`sysstat`等。这些包包括了编译器、库和系统工具,对于Oracle数据库的运行和维护至关重要。
接下来,手册指导用户调整系统内核参数以优化Oracle性能。例如,增加`kernel.shmmni`、`kernel.sem`、`fs.file-max`、`fs.aio-max-nr`等参数,以提高共享内存、信号量、文件句柄和异步I/O的最大数量。同时,修改网络参数如`ip_local_port_range`、`rmem_default`、`rmem_max`、`wmem_default`、`wmem_max`,以优化网络通信性能。
随后,创建了两个用户组`install`和`dba`,以及一个名为`oracle`的用户,将其分配给这两个组。这样做是为了遵循Oracle的最佳实践,将数据库安装和管理权限分离。同时,设置了用户`oracle`的`limits.conf`,限制了`nproc`(最大进程数)和`nofile`(最大打开文件数),以满足Oracle数据库的运行需求。
最后,调整`pam.d/login`和`etc/profile`文件,确保`oracle`用户登录时能够应用上述的系统资源限制。`pam_limits.so`的添加使得系统会话层能处理资源限制,而`profile`文件的修改则保证了用户shell启动时会应用这些限制。
总结来说,这份手册详细地介绍了在Redhat 6.6上安装Oracle 11.2.4数据库的前期准备和系统配置工作,是Linux环境中部署Oracle数据库的一个实用指南。
相关推荐










lihuimeme
- 粉丝: 0

最新资源
- CefSharp在爬虫应用中的实践技巧
- 智慧城市的废物预防:第二年研究记录
- 多功能RSS阅读器:Chrome扩展程序 RSS Reader
- 档案同步新工具:Archive-FreeFileSync软件介绍
- VC++图书借阅管理系统:源码及数据库应用教程
- GitHub Actions集成Postman: 使用Newman实现无头测试
- PSTU-labs项目深度解读与C++技术应用
- Spring 2021 HTML课堂作业:COVID中心网站开发
- _phone_to_website:构建并部署React Mobile应用_
- Java实现的控制权分配系统
- 人性化包装设计实践:论文探讨
- 安曼301d18中间软件开发技术解析
- logossim:探索开源、易于扩展的数字逻辑模拟器
- 深度Q网络(DQN)在迷宫求解中的实现与优化
- 清新风格中国烟草工作总结PPT模板下载
- 网络文化对青少年影响研究与应对策略分析